About Strava

Strava is a social fitness network that allows users to track their running and cycling activities via GPS. It provides detailed statistics and performance analysis to help athletes improve their training and connect with a community of like-minded individuals.

About Microsoft Exchange

Microsoft Exchange Server is a mail server and calendaring server developed by Microsoft.
